WebMar 19, 2015 · Einsteinium was first identified in December 1952 by Albert Ghiorso, with co-workers at the University of California, Berkeley, when he was examining debris from the first hydrogen bomb test of November 1952. Learn More. Einsteinium is a metallic synthetic element. On the periodic table, it is represented by the symbol Es and atomic number 99. WebJul 3, 2024 · Calcium is silver to gray solid metal that develops a pale yellow tint. It is element atomic number 20 on the periodic table with the symbol Ca.
